Professor Leonard Eastham was Pro-Vice Chancellor of the University of Sheffield.
A series of small snapshots which, according to a note on one envelope, were taken by Professor Eastham.
Professor Eastham was a member of a delegation under the chairmanship of Sir William Hamilton Fyfe, whose other members were Professor H.H. Bellot, Professor T.H. Davey, and Mr Walter Adams, sent by the IUC to consider educational developments in West Africa. It left London at the end of December 1946, visited all four British territories, and returned in mid-January. 48 of the photographs relate to West Africa, and some of these show Sir William Hamilton Fyfe. All are captioned on the back. The remainder show scenes in the Sudan, and presumably relate to another visit by Professor Eastham, circa 1952. Not all are captioned.
